Learners are introduced the
success criteria of the lesson.
Teacher shows the presentation
with weather vocabulary and revises them with learners in a
whole-class and individual drilling.
Task
1: Walk around the class with
learners, point to the picture and ask How’s the weather? Encourage
learners to do gestures and say the words with you, It’s rainy,
it’s sunny and etc. Next, get all learners to stand, say out a
weather word (It’s rainy!)- And learners have to run over to the
correct picture.
Task
2: Give learners a worksheet,
first ask them to read after you, then they should match words with
a picture, check as an open class activity, and then tell learners
to count how many correct answers do they
have.
Teachers shows the
presentation with should and weather pictures and scaffolds the
sentences. Learners repeat after the
teacher.
It’s ……You should
wear……
Task 3 Practice writing
weather vocabulary (FA)
Ask learners to write the
missing word and compare answers with a class. Less able students
are provided with the picture dictionary.
